Dentists are qualified to prescribe Botox, a neuromodulator used to treat a variety of medical conditions. Botox is commonly used in dentistry to reduce the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ines, as well as to treat conditions such as teeth grinding and jaw clenching.
Botox is a safe and effective treatment that can provide significant benefits for patients. When injected into the muscles, Botox blocks nerve signals, causing the muscles to relax. This can lead to a reduction in wrinkles and fine lines, as well as relief from pain and discomfort associated with teeth grinding and jaw clenching.
